International Atomic Energy Agency declares that Iranian nuclear sites were not damaged
[19/April/2024]
TEHRAN April 19, 2024 (Saba) - The International Atomic Energy Agency announced on Friday that there was no damage to Iranian nuclear sites.
Mehr News Agency reported, citing Reuters, that the International Atomic Energy Agency confirmed that there was no damage to Iranian nuclear sites.
The International Atomic Energy Agency said: “We reiterate that nuclear facilities must never be a target in military conflicts.”
